The problem is something in your user data in the Sims 4 folder, EA App has nothing to do with this. Uninstalling and reinstalling the game and Origin also has nothing to do with this.
The Tray folder stores households, rooms and Lots in your in-game Library which is local on your machine, not the Gallery. Once you upload items to the Gallery they will always be there even if you trash the Tray folder. The Gallery is online, the Library isn't.
A new clean Sims 4 folder works, as you have tested. You need to test your saves by copying them into the new saves folder one at a time, testing to see if the game launches after adding each one. Do not save after loading the game each time.
Do the same with your Mods/CC.

@mangolingo1031 Start by removing your whole Mods folder (drag it to your desktop) and deleting the file called localthumbcache. Then start the game to see if it loads. This will create fresh game folders as well.
After that, check for mod updates and test with those. Not all creators are covered at AHQ, but you can start with the list here: Broken/Updated Mods Anything that's not covered there, check with the creator. An enormous percentage of mods needed updating in the last 6 weeks, so you should aim to be on fresh copies. Check installation instructions too - many modders have been changing these recently.
Once those are working, you can start putting batches of CC back in and testing them. Any time your remove or replace a file in the new Mods folder, delete localthumbcache.
